residue

noun
a small amount of something that remains after the main part has gone or been taken or used.: 主な部分がなくなった、取られた、使われた後に残るものの小さな量
⦅かたく⦆ 残り, 残余; 〘数〙 剰余
a substance that remains after a process such as combustion or evaporation.: 燃焼や蒸発のような過程の後に残る物質
〘化〙 残留物
Law the part of an estate that is left after the payment of charges, debts, and bequests.: 料金、借金、遺産の支払い後に残される財産の一部
〘法〙 残余財産

ORIGIN
late Middle English: from Old French residu, from Latin residuum ‘something remaining’ (see residuum).
